## Support Outsourcing Plan — Managers Only

Tier-1 support for the Lunaris product line will transition to Coralex Services starting next quarter. Tier-2 and escalations remain in-house at the Wrenfield office. Expected savings: 22% of support cost. Sales leads should reassure accounts that SLAs are unchanged. Customer-facing messaging ships after internal training. The rationale connects to the plan set out below.

internal memo for tagef-hadup: Gross margin on Ulaath came in at 15 percent against a plan of 5 percent. Only 7 of the 120 pilot accounts renewed Ulaath, so a churn review is set for October 15.

Hey folks — quick heads-up for anyone new to the channel. The Tidewrack sweeper, our orphaned-resource cleanup job, shipped to prod this morning. It now reaps detached volumes and stale snapshots in the Ombra clusters every night at 02:00. If you see resources vanishing that shouldn't, ping the platform rotation before filing anything. Dry-run reports land in the usual dashboard. The sweeper runs under the build tagged below.

session token of kahag-bawip = htk6_729d08

The tax-rate lookup cache in the Breva checkout service worries me. Entries are keyed only by region code, so a stale or poisoned entry would apply the wrong rate to every order in that region until expiry. Please verify: TTLs are short enough to bound exposure, negative lookups aren't cached, and the refresh path revalidates against the signed rate feed rather than trusting upstream blindly. Also confirm eviction is size-bounded so an attacker can't churn the keyspace. Current cache settings for review:

limits module of yagaf-yajef:
RATE_LIMITS = {
    "novwyn": 950,
    "wenath": 428,
    "prawyn": 413,
    "gorvan": 539,
    "praael": 870,
    "drumir": 113,
    "gordor": 439,
}

## Who to ping: slow autocomplete index

If the Birchline autocomplete index is lagging (suggestions taking >400ms, or stale entries showing up), it's almost always the nightly rebuild falling behind. Don't restart the indexer yourself — that makes the backlog worse. The owning team is Typeahead Guild; Priya runs point this quarter and usually replies fast during the eng sync window. For anything index-related, drop a note to the guild inbox below.

billing contact of bawep-fawif = fenath_zorael@nelvrocorp.corp